Mikhail Gryzykhin created BEAM-6834:
---------------------------------------
Summary: Extract RegisterAndProcessBundleOperation constructor
parameters into a single class.
Key: BEAM-6834
URL: https://issues.apache.org/jira/browse/BEAM-6834
Project: Beam
Issue Type: New Feature
Components: runner-dataflow
Reporter: Mikhail Gryzykhin
Assignee: Mikhail Gryzykhin
[https://github.com/apache/beam/blob/master/runners/google-cloud-dataflow-java/worker/src/main/java/org/apache/beam/runners/dataflow/worker/fn/control/RegisterAndProcessBundleOperation.java#L117]
These constructor parameters play similar role and it might be worth extracting
them to a single class that can be passed around.
Map<String, DataflowStepContext> ptransformIdToSystemStepContext,
Map<String, SideInputReader> ptransformIdToSideInputReader, Map<String,
SideInputReader> ptransformIdToSideInputReader,
Table<String, String, PCollectionView<?>>
ptransformIdToSideInputIdToPCollectionView, Table<String, String,
PCollectionView<?>> ptransformIdToSideInputIdToPCollectionView,
Map<String, String> sdkToDfePCollectionMapping,
--
This message was sent by Atlassian JIRA
(v7.6.3#76005)